Karnataka man kills father, terms it accident
Man kills father in Tumakuru and tries to pass it off as electrocution, police uncover murder via CCTV
Salar News

BENGALURU, 14 MAY
A man has killed his father in Karnataka’s Tumakuru district, later claiming the death to have been caused due to an electric shock.
Though the incident occurred on 11 May, police discovered the murder during investigations and while examining video footage from the crime scene.
The footage showed the victim, Nagesh, 55, engaging in a heated argument with his son, Surya, at the Apollo Ice Cream Factory late at night on 11 May. Nagesh reportedly slapped Surya and then hit him with a slipper. He then tried to hit his son with a stick, with the latter dodging it.
As Nagesh turned around, Surya wrapped a white cloth, which he had been carry all along, around his father’s neck and strangled him.
Surya, along with his accomplice, who was also his friend, tried to stage a death due to electrocution by placing the body on a bed and applying electric shock to the fingers.
No one suspected the duo until Nagesh's sister, Savitha sensed something suspicious and filed a complaint with the police.
Investigations and CCTV footage from inside the factory also helped the police to put together the missing pieces of the entire incident.
Though Surya was arrested, his friend is yet to be identified.
The police are trying to ascertain the motive behind the heinous act.
